The flow of this fluid is due only to a difference in fluid pressure which is mainly caused by the contractile action of the heart,vascular walls and the surrounding tissues and to osmosis. \nMechanism \nThe body fluid leaves the heart,circulates through the whole body and returns again to the heart and its changes in velocity,pressure,distribution,volume and back flow is under the control of many regulatory mechanisms of the circulation system. The main force of circulation is due to a difference in fluid pressure produced by contraction and dilatation of the atriums and ventricles of the heart. The flow of body fluid receives further control of pressure,velocity and distribution in the arterial system. In the capillary area,the contractility of the walls regulates the fluid flow,and the body fluid flows to the tissue spaces by the difference in hydrostatic pressure. In the tissues,the body fluid flows in two ways; one is from the tissue spaces to the blood capillaries by the difference in effective osmosis,and the other way is from the tissue spaces to the lymph capillaries by the difference in hydrostatic pressure. Then,the volume of this circulating fluid is regulated by the spleen,liver,large veins and lymphatic net work.The returning flow from the blood and lymph capillaries to the heart is regulated during the passage through the venous and lymphatic systems. \nThe heart is the center of circulation of the body fluid,and the tissue spaces are the most peripheral parts.
